Edward Fitzgerald as Quiller-Couch chose them for the Oxford Book of English Verse in 1900: 2 poems.

Measured across the book

Across its 126 lines, 96% of stressed syllables fall on the beat (95% interval 94% to 98%). Alliteration runs at 1.67 times what shuffling the words would give (0.36 observed against 0.21 expected). 21% of the lines have a feminine ending.
